Republic Bancorp (NASDAQ:RBCAA) Trading 4.5% Higher - What's Next?

Republic Bancorp logo with Finance background

Republic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:RBCAA - Get Free Report) shot up 4.5% during trading on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as $63.70 and last traded at $63.23. 8,662 shares were traded during mid-day trading, a decline of 58% from the average session volume of 20,504 shares. The stock had previously closed at $60.53.

Republic Bancorp (NASDAQ:RBCAA -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Friday, January 24th. The bank reported $0.98 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$1.20 by ($0.22). Republic Bancorp had a net margin of 20.05% and a return on equity of 10.60%.

Republic Bancorp Increases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, April 18th. Stockholders of record on Friday, March 21st were issued a dividend of $0.451 per share. This is an increase from Republic Bancorp's previous quarterly dividend of $0.41. This represents a $1.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.81%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, March 21st. Republic Bancorp's payout ratio is currently 34.42%.

Republic Bancorp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Republic Bancorp, Inc operates as a bank holding company for Republic Bank & Trust Company that provides various banking products and services in the United States. It operates in six segments: Traditional Banking, Warehouse, Mortgage Banking, Tax Refund Solutions, Republic Payment Solutions, and Republic Credit Solutions.
